Files: Color Labels in Files + Dark Mode = unreadable filenames

elementary OS 5.0, Files, Dark Mode (via System Settings > Tweaks), no labels:

Dark Mode with labels:

Suggestion: to use dark font color for filenames on color labels in Dark Mode.

As the available color tags are all pale, a quick fix would be to always use black text for colored labels.

@jeremypw I am working on https://github.com/elementary/granite/pull/284, but I agree since we know the tag colors, we could just always use a constant suitably-contrasting foreground color as well.

Unless this is considered urgent I'll wait for the Granite utility. That would allow for possible future use of darker tag colors.

@jeremypw the util is in Granite master, but awaiting a new release.
